We may earn an affiliate commission when you visit our partners.

Deployment Planning

Deployment Planning involves the systematic and organized process of designing, organizing, and executing a foolproof plan to deploy products, services, or technology solutions within an organization or environment. It's a crucial step in project management, as it ensures the smooth and efficient implementation of new products or services while meeting the needs and expectations of end-users.

Read more

Deployment Planning involves the systematic and organized process of designing, organizing, and executing a foolproof plan to deploy products, services, or technology solutions within an organization or environment. It's a crucial step in project management, as it ensures the smooth and efficient implementation of new products or services while meeting the needs and expectations of end-users.

Understanding Deployment Planning

At its core, Deployment Planning involves several key elements:

  • Defining Scope and Goals: Clearly outlining the purpose and objectives of the deployment, including the desired outcomes and the target audience.
  • Assessment and Planning: Thoroughly assessing the current environment, resources, and constraints, and developing a comprehensive plan for the deployment process.
  • Resource Allocation: Identifying and securing the necessary resources, including hardware, software, personnel, and budget, to support the deployment.
  • Testing and Validation: Conducting rigorous testing and validation processes to ensure the reliability, functionality, and performance of the deployed solution.
  • Deployment Execution: Implementing the deployment plan in a controlled and phased manner, ensuring minimal disruption to ongoing operations.
  • Monitoring and Evaluation: Continuously monitoring the deployment progress, gathering feedback, and evaluating its effectiveness to identify areas for improvement.

Deployment Planning is essential in various industries and sectors, including technology, software development, cloud computing, infrastructure management, and many others. It allows organizations to:

  • Reduce deployment risks and minimize disruptions during implementation.
  • Ensure smooth transitions and minimize downtime for end-users.
  • Optimize resource allocation and utilization, leading to cost savings.
  • Improve the reliability, performance, and scalability of deployed solutions.
  • Meet regulatory compliance requirements and industry best practices.

Benefits of Learning Deployment Planning

Understanding Deployment Planning offers numerous benefits for professionals and individuals seeking career growth or personal development. Some of the key benefits include:

  • Increased Job Opportunities: Deployment Planning expertise is in high demand across various industries, opening up a wider range of job opportunities for qualified professionals.
  • Career Advancement: Proficiency in Deployment Planning can lead to promotions and career advancement within IT and project management roles.
  • Enhanced Problem-Solving Skills: The process of Deployment Planning requires critical thinking, analytical skills, and the ability to solve complex problems effectively.
  • Improved Communication and Collaboration: Effective Deployment Planning involves working closely with stakeholders, fostering communication and collaboration skills.
  • Increased Knowledge and Expertise: Learning Deployment Planning expands one's knowledge base, providing a competitive advantage in the job market.

Online Courses for Deployment Planning

With the growing importance of Deployment Planning, numerous online courses are available to help learners gain the necessary skills and knowledge. These courses offer a flexible and convenient way to learn the fundamentals of Deployment Planning, explore specialized topics, and prepare for industry certifications.

By enrolling in online courses, learners can benefit from:

  • Expert Instruction: Learn from experienced professionals and industry experts who share their knowledge and best practices.
  • Interactive Content: Engage with interactive lectures, simulations, and hands-on exercises to reinforce learning.
  • Real-World Projects: Apply concepts and skills to practical scenarios through assignments and projects.
  • Flexible Learning: Study at your own pace and schedule, allowing for a work-life balance.
  • Career Support: Access career resources, industry connections, and job placement assistance to enhance your career prospects.

Conclusion

Whether you're a student, a professional looking to advance your career, or an individual seeking personal development, understanding Deployment Planning can open doors to new opportunities and empower you to contribute effectively to your organization's success. Online courses provide a valuable avenue to gain the necessary skills and knowledge, preparing you to navigate the challenges and reap the benefits of effective Deployment Planning.

While online courses can provide a solid foundation, it's important to complement your learning with practical experience, industry involvement, and continuous professional development. By embracing a comprehensive approach, you can become a highly skilled and sought-after professional in the field of Deployment Planning.

Share

Help others find this page about Deployment Planning: by sharing it with your friends and followers:

Reading list

We've selected 12 books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Deployment Planning.
Focuses on the cultural and organizational aspects of deployment planning, emphasizing the importance of collaboration and communication.
Provides design patterns and best practices for building and deploying cloud-native applications, covering topics such as microservices, containers, and serverless computing.
Provides an in-depth look at the challenges and techniques involved in scaling distributed systems, covering topics such as load balancing, partitioning, and replication.
Covers the tools and techniques used for automated deployment, including configuration management, release automation, and infrastructure as code.
Provides a framework for building and operating reliable and scalable systems, covering topics such as incident management, performance monitoring, and capacity planning.
Introduces the concept of evolutionary architecture and provides guidance on designing and evolving systems to meet changing requirements.
Provides a framework for applying lean principles to software development and delivery, emphasizing the importance of waste reduction and continuous improvement.
A novel that tells the story of a fictional IT team that successfully implements DevOps principles, providing insights into the challenges and benefits of cultural change.
Provides guidance on using agile methodologies for software project management, covering topics such as sprint planning, release planning, and retrospectives.
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ser